Official title A Dimensional Model for Personality Disorders in Later Life
ClinicalTrials.gov ID: NCT05548946
What this study is testing
- What it's testing
- Research on personality disorders (PDs) in older adults is currently limited. This is surprising, given that PDs are also common in this age group.

You may be able to join if
- Clinical population (inpatients and outpatients)
- ONLY older adults: from the age of 65
- Dutch speaking
You likely can't join if
- (as evaluated by the psychiatrists and psychologists of the participating institutions):
- Severe cognitive impairment (Patients who are admitted because of cognitive impairment will be excluded from the participant pool, other than this...
- Acute state of mental impairment which would interfere with the reliability of the patients' responses (for example severe psychosis), as evaluated...
